Output 6305021e0275adc5a77116c446c2b4e682149145dfa13e42400f1e70bb916d8f:1

value
606855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58e74886fa69f84eec3bfb75363c265b39bb8e66 OP_EQUALVERIFY OP_CHECKSIG
address
1975XjB8z9xmvd4SDLpHu3XahBcoo6xSm4
transaction
6305021e0275adc5a77116c446c2b4e682149145dfa13e42400f1e70bb916d8f
spent
true